| CVE-2024-9484 | An null-pointer-derefrence in the engine module in AVG/Avast Antivirus signature <24092400 released on 24/Sep/2024 on MacOS allows a malformed xar file to crash the application during file processing. | [email protected] | 5.1 | 0.05% | 2024-10-04 | 2024-11-08 |
| CVE-2024-9483 | A null-pointer-dereference in the signature verification module in AVG/Avast Antivirus signature <24092400 released on 24/Sep/2024 on MacOS may allow a malformed xar file to crash the application during processing. | [email protected] | 5.1 | 0.05% | 2024-10-04 | 2024-11-08 |
| CVE-2024-9482 | An out-of-bounds write in the engine module in AVG/Avast Antivirus signature <24092400 released on 24/Sep/2024 on MacOS allows a malformed Mach-O file to crash the application during file processing. | [email protected] | 5.1 | 0.04% | 2024-10-04 | 2024-11-08 |
| CVE-2024-9481 | An out-of-bounds write in the engine module in AVG/Avast Antivirus signature <24092400 released on 24/Sep/2024 on MacOS allows a malformed eml file to crash the application during file processing. | [email protected] | 5.1 | 0.06% | 2024-10-04 | 2024-11-08 |
| CVE-2024-6510 | Local Privilege Escalation in AVG Internet Security v24 on Windows allows a local unprivileged user to escalate privileges to SYSTEM via COM-Hijacking. | a341c0d1-ebf7-493f-a84e-38cf86618674 | 7.8 | 0.04% | 2024-09-12 | 2024-10-02 |
| CVE-2023-1587 | Avast and AVG Antivirus for Windows were susceptible to a NULL pointer dereference issue via RPC-interface. The issue was fixed with Avast and AVG Antivirus version 22.11 | [email protected] | 5.8 | 0.05% | 2023-04-19 | 2024-11-21 |

| CVE-2019-17093 | An issue was discovered in Avast antivirus before 19.8 and AVG antivirus before 19.8. A DLL Preloading vulnerability allows an attacker to implant %WINDIR%\system32\wbemcomn.dll, which is loaded into a protected-light process (PPL) and might bypass some of the self-defense mechanisms. This affects all components that use WMI, e.g., AVGSvc.exe 19.6.4546.0 and TuneupSmartScan.dll 19.1.884.0. | [email protected] | 7.8 | 0.05% | 2019-10-23 | 2024-11-21 |

| CVE-2015-8578 | AVG Internet Security 2015 allocates memory with Read, Write, Execute (RWX) permissions at predictable addresses when protecting user-mode processes, which allows attackers to bypass the DEP and ASLR protection mechanisms via unspecified vectors. | [email protected] | 6.4 | 0.24% | 2015-12-16 | 2026-05-06 |
| CVE-2014-9632 | The TDI driver (avgtdix.sys) in AVG Internet Security before 2013.3495 Hot Fix 18 and 2015.x before 2015.5315 and Protection before 2015.5315 allows local users to write to arbitrary memory locations, and consequently gain privileges, via a crafted 0x830020f8 IOCTL call. | [email protected] | 7.2 | 1.81% | 2015-02-06 | 2026-05-06 |
